The Intercom MCP Server gives your AI tools access to customer data—conversations, tickets, and user data. This lets teams across your business, not just support, use that data in their workflows: from spotting bugs and shaping the product roadmap to refining messaging and preparing for QBRs. Every team can act with clearer visibility into what customers need.

Intercom Search Query DSL Specification Tokens are space-separated Each token: key[:op]:value `op` (optional, default = `eq`) ∈ { `eq`, `neq`, `gt`, `lt`, `in`, `nin`, `contains` } value: Unquoted: alphanumeric, no spaces Quoted: use single or double quotes to include spaces Common Parameters `object_type` (mandatory) → `"conversations"` or `"contacts"` q / query → free-text search across key fields `created_at` / `updated_at` → timestamp filters (`YYYY-MM-DD` or Unix timestamp) limit → max results (default: 10, max: 150) `starting_after` → pagination cursor Conversation Search (`object_type:conversations`) Supported Fields: id `state` → `"open"`, `"closed"`, `"snoozed"` priority → "priority", "not_priority" `source_type` → `"conversation"`, `"email"`, `"facebook"`, `"twitter"`, etc. source_author_name `source_author_email` source_subject `source_body` contact_ids `statistics_time_to_assignment` statistics_time_to_admin_reply `statistics_time_to_first_close` Contact Search (`object_type:contacts`) Supported Fields: id `name` email `email_domain` phone `role` → `"user"`, `"lead"` custom_attributes.* → any custom field (e.g., custom_attributes.company) Examples Basic `` user: show me recent conversations query: object_type:conversations created_at:gt:1735689600 ` **Open email conversations** ` user: find open conversations from email query: object_type:conversations state:open source_type:email ` **Email domain filter** ` user: search for conversations from support emails query: object_type:conversations source_author_email:contains:"@support" ` **Slow response** ` user: find conversations with slow response times query: object_type:conversations statistics_time_to_admin_reply:gt:3600 ` **Subject/body match** ` user: find conversations about billing query: object_type:conversations source_subject:contains:"billing" user: find conversations mentioning refund query: object_type:conversations source_body:contains:"refund" ` **Contact search** ` user: find contacts named John query: object_type:contacts name:"John" user: find contacts from example.com domain query: object_type:contacts email_domain:"example.com" user: find contacts with specific custom attribute query: object_type:contacts custom_attributes.plan_status:"active" user: recent contact activity query: object_type:contacts updated_at:gt:1735689600 limit:50 ` **Contact-conversation link** ` user: find conversations for a specific contact query: object_type:conversations contact_ids:in:d2e3bde8-4fe4-4a74-9232-5f7458e7a4cb `` Unsupported Features Complex boolean logic beyond simple AND/OR Fuzzy matching or proximity search Aggregation or analytics queries Full-text search across conversation content (use source fields instead) * Real-time or streaming results Intercom Search Query DSL specification. MUST start with object_type:conversations or object_type:contacts to specify which API to call. Use tokens separated by spaces with key[:op]:value format. Examples: 'object_type:contacts email:contains:"@example.com"' for domain search, 'object_type:conversations state:open created_at:gte:2024-01-01' for recent open conversations.Click any prompt to copy it.
